Lines Matching refs:dirProps

431     DirProp *dirProps=pBiDi->dirPropsMemory;    /* pBiDi->dirProps is const */  in getDirProps()  local
500 dirProps[i-1]=dirProp; in getDirProps()
503 dirProps[i-2]=BN; in getDirProps()
530 dirProps[isolateStartStack[stackLast]]=RLI; in getDirProps()
547 dirProps[i-1]=LRI; /* default if no strong char */ in getDirProps()
706 DirProp *dirProps=bd->pBiDi->dirProps; in bracketProcessBoundary() local
707 if(DIRPROP_FLAG(dirProps[lastCcPos])&MASK_ISO) /* after an isolate */ in bracketProcessBoundary()
772 DirProp *dirProps=bd->pBiDi->dirProps; in fixN0c() local
784 dirProps[openingPosition]=newProp; in fixN0c()
786 dirProps[closingPosition]=newProp; in fixN0c()
840 bd->pBiDi->dirProps[pOpening->position]=newProp; in bracketProcessClosing()
841 bd->pBiDi->dirProps[position]=newProp; in bracketProcessClosing()
875 DirProp *dirProps, dirProp, newProp; in bracketProcessChar() local
877 dirProps=bd->pBiDi->dirProps; in bracketProcessChar()
878 dirProp=dirProps[position]; in bracketProcessChar()
940 dirProps[position]=newProp; in bracketProcessChar()
958 dirProps[position]=ENL; in bracketProcessChar()
965 dirProps[position]=AN; /* W2 */ in bracketProcessChar()
967 dirProps[position]=ENR; in bracketProcessChar()
984 dirProps[position]=newProp; in bracketProcessChar()
1069 DirProp *dirProps=pBiDi->dirProps; in resolveExplicitLevels() local
1121 dirProp=dirProps[i]; in resolveExplicitLevels()
1165 dirProp=dirProps[i]; in resolveExplicitLevels()
1247 dirProps[i]=WS; in resolveExplicitLevels()
1261 dirProps[i]=WS; in resolveExplicitLevels()
1274 dirProps[i]=WS; in resolveExplicitLevels()
1316 flags|=DIRPROP_FLAG(dirProps[i]); in resolveExplicitLevels()
1343 DirProp *dirProps=pBiDi->dirProps; in checkExplicitLevels() local
1355 dirProp=dirProps[i]; in checkExplicitLevels()
1804 DirProp *dirProps=pBiDi->dirProps, dirProp; in setLevelsOutsideIsolates() local
1808 dirProp=dirProps[k]; in setLevelsOutsideIsolates()
1925 if ((_prop == DirProp_AN) && (pBiDi->dirProps[start0] == AN) && in processPropertySeq()
2103 const DirProp *dirProps=pBiDi->dirProps; in resolveImplicitLevels() local
2141 if(dirProps[start]==PDI && pBiDi->isolateCount >= 0) { in resolveImplicitLevels()
2150 if(dirProps[start]==NSM) in resolveImplicitLevels()
2162 for(k=limit-1; k>start&&(DIRPROP_FLAG(dirProps[k])&MASK_BN_EXPLICIT); k--); in resolveImplicitLevels()
2163 dirProp=dirProps[k]; in resolveImplicitLevels()
2169 prop=dirProps[i]; in resolveImplicitLevels()
2184 prop1=dirProps[j]; in resolveImplicitLevels()
2243 for(i=limit-1; i>start&&(DIRPROP_FLAG(dirProps[i])&MASK_BN_EXPLICIT); i--); in resolveImplicitLevels()
2244 dirProp=dirProps[i]; in resolveImplicitLevels()
2266 const DirProp *dirProps=pBiDi->dirProps; in adjustWSLevels() local
2277 while(i>0 && (flag=DIRPROP_FLAG(dirProps[--i]))&MASK_WS) { in adjustWSLevels()
2288 flag=DIRPROP_FLAG(dirProps[--i]); in adjustWSLevels()
2534 DirProp *dirProps; in ubidi_setPara() local
2562 pBiDi->dirProps=NULL; in ubidi_setPara()
2604 pBiDi->dirProps=pBiDi->dirPropsMemory; in ubidi_setPara()
2613 dirProps=pBiDi->dirProps; in ubidi_setPara()
2744 if((start>0) && (dirProps[start-1]==B)) { in ubidi_setPara()
2754 (DIRPROP_FLAG(dirProps[limit])&MASK_BN_EXPLICIT))) {} in ubidi_setPara()
2809 dirProp=dirProps[j]; in ubidi_setPara()
2812 while(dirProps[last]==B) { in ubidi_setPara()